Output 556082153e62ad4351672349cd1f2a38c8754f13d8b630170c2f0e86f4525327:0

value
24968786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b4e589813164836d4398780f2ac6faa2a415ac4 OP_EQUAL
address
MQyYStAHBp7okXL6x2a6tAAPM9DZ61dMcb
transaction
556082153e62ad4351672349cd1f2a38c8754f13d8b630170c2f0e86f4525327
spent
true